Salem: Helen (Kaplan) Tremblay age 82 of Salem, died Saturday, December 22, 2007, at the NSMC / Salem Hospital. She was the wife of the late Claude D. Tremblay.
Born and raised in Salem, she was the daughter of the late Nickolas and Anastasia (Kascyk) Kaplan. A life long resident of Salem, she first worked in bookkeeping for several companies in Salem. In 1965 Helen began working in the registrar’s office of Salem State College. She retired from the college, as a supervisor, in 1984. Helen was most fond of gardening and knitting and with her late husband enjoyed spending time at home.
Helen is survived by a son, Paul R. Tremblay of Salem, a twin-sister, Florence Richard of Salem, several nieces, nephews and cousins. She was predeceased by a son, Scott C. Tremblay and a brother Stephen Kapaon.
